The Role

The CUK Regional Doctor, Health Operations Centre (HOC) supports the Corporate 24/7 global Health Operations Centre (HOC). The regional HOC Doctor provides high level, complex, critical decision making and operational support to the Carnival Corporation's fleets sailing within their geographic catchment area. They will support the shipboard Senior Doctors with medevacs, communicable disease response, mass casualty incidents and other significant events and report events in a timely manner to the Medical Director, regional stakeholders and global HOC leadership. They will work closely with Carnival UK Health Services including sharing expertise and insight and providing SME support to specific workstreams and Emergency Responses.

You will:

  • Provide regional support and guidance to shipboard medical teams for significant and complex medical events, medical evacuations, illnesses of public health concern, and assist in the coordination of a medical response plan, if required.
  • Identify and maintain a database of port specific regional shoreside medical facilities, laboratories, evacuation options and capabilities for regional itineraries.
  • Provide medical operational support and working with relevant shoreside Health Service SMEs provide the vessels with the support and guidance to deliver their areas of accountability Communicate, and collaborate with the Fleet Operation Centre, Medical Director shipboard and shoreside leadership teams, and third parties as necessary, to provide situational awareness and ensure proper handling of medevacs or significant medical and Public Health events.
  • Coordinate and manage the regional HOC resource to provide effective coverage and operational support.

About You

Fresh ideas and different perspectives are what excite us most and help us to succeed. Alongside bringing these to the role, you'll also need:

  • Hold a license to practice from the General Medical Council (GMC).
  • Bachelor's degree or equivalent in Medicine.
  • At the time of appointment, have been a medical practitioner with extensive experience and for this purpose 'medical practitioner' means a person who is fully registered under The Medical Profession (Responsible Officers) (Amendment) Regulations 2013
  • Extensive experience as a licensed doctor preferably in emergency medicine.
  • Significant experience managing other Health Care providers.
